/**
* pi-advisor — a second model that peer-reviews every turn of your main pi
* agent and injects concise advice.
*
* This is the wiring layer: pi event hooks + the `/advisor` command. The
* advisor runtime (delta tracking, serialized drain, retries, epoch guards) is
* in `src/runtime.ts`; the advisor agent loop (`completeSimple` + read-only
* tools + `advise` capture) is in `src/agent.ts`; the read-only toolset is in
* `src/tools.ts`; the system prompt (ported from oh-my-pi) is in
* `src/prompts.ts`; config lives in `src/index.ts`.
*
* Design (ported from can1357/oh-my-pi's advisor):
* - A second model, picked by the user, reviews a bounded recent transcript
* window after each primary turn_end.
* - It explores the workspace with a hard-isolated read-only toolset
* (read/grep/find) and surfaces one note via the `advise` tool.
* - `nit` lands as a non-interrupting note at the next step boundary;
* `concern`/`blocker` interrupt (resume an idle agent immediately).
* - Advice is delivered as `<advisory severity=... guidance="weigh, don't
* blindly obey">` custom messages, filtered out of the advisor's own review
* window so it never recursively reviews its own advice.
*
* Install: `pi install https://github.com/hazrid93/pi-advisor` then `/reload`.
*/
